V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
lingbaoboy
V2EX  ›  宽带症候群

windows 下如何实现 zerotier 的路由功能?

  •  
  •   lingbaoboy · 2020-10-23 09:50:41 +08:00 · 4810 次点击
    这是一个创建于 1253 天前的主题,其中的信息可能已经有所发展或是发生改变。
    在 K3 上安装 zerotier 后,可以在外网访问局域网( 192.168.2.0/24 )内的任何一台设备,但是 K3 的 LEDE 无线驱动好像有问题,wifi 吞吐量极低,无奈又刷了官改,现在是在内网 GEN8 ( win server 2016 )上装的 zerotier ( 192.168.192.0/24 ),虽然可以远程回去,但是不知道在 win server 上如何实现转发功能,,可以像路由器一样直接访问内网的其他设备,及访问( 192.168.2.0/24 ),网关为 GEN8 ( 192.168.192.50 ),让 GEN8 实现网关的功能,求教大神了。
    13 条回复    2020-11-25 16:37:47 +08:00
    lin559671
        1
    lin559671  
       2020-10-23 10:39:34 +08:00 via Android
    启用路由与远程访问服务
    huawuya
        2
    huawuya  
       2020-10-23 10:51:50 +08:00
    lingbaoboy
        3
    lingbaoboy  
    OP
       2020-10-23 11:41:15 +08:00
    @huawuya 这个是肯定要做的,但是做完这一步,gen8 没有转发路由,还是不行额
    fhbyljj
        4
    fhbyljj  
       2020-10-23 12:14:16 +08:00 via Android
    去恩山下个 Lean 的 OP,然后虚拟机里面跑
    ferock
        5
    ferock  
       2020-10-23 12:17:14 +08:00 via iPhone
    挂个虚拟机刷个软路由,不就行了
    oneisall8955
        6
    oneisall8955  
       2020-10-23 13:49:51 +08:00 via Android
    之前试过 win 不行,后来用 win 安装 Linux 虚拟机在里面安装 zerotier 添加 iptables 规则就行,奇奇怪怪的
    lsylsy2
        7
    lsylsy2  
       2020-10-23 13:51:13 +08:00
    听起来需要做个桥接?
    tsanie
        8
    tsanie  
       2020-10-23 15:11:02 +08:00
    本质就是要实现 ip snat,win server 下确实不知道怎么做,我也是在 win 下装 linux 虚拟机借用 iptables masquerade
    lingbaoboy
        9
    lingbaoboy  
    OP
       2020-10-23 15:42:50 +08:00
    @tsanie
    @oneisall8955
    @ferock
    @fhbyljj
    GEN8 再装虚拟机上软路由有点太耗资源了,主要平时也用不着软路由。本质上就是想实行 win 的路由转发功能。
    google 了一天搜索到一条感觉可行,只不过还没实验,大家可以参考一下:
    https://service.oray.com/question/11638.html
    ferock
        10
    ferock  
       2020-10-23 15:47:07 +08:00
    @lingbaoboy #9

    对 win 无爱
    feast
        11
    feast  
       2020-10-23 19:17:40 +08:00
    windows ICS 可以提供 NAT 但是极度不灵活
    hxy100
        12
    hxy100  
       2020-10-29 21:01:33 +08:00
    楼主我懂你,归根决底,是要搞清楚 openwrt 软路由上的这条规则在 Windows 上要怎么实现。( iptables -t nat -I POSTROUTING -o ztugavjcbk -j MASQUERADE )
    观望+1,不知道怎么实现,初步猜测 cmd 下的 route 命令和 netsh 命令可能会有所帮助,但是具体不知道怎么搞
    newbbq
        13
    newbbq  
       2020-11-25 16:37:47 +08:00
    官方的 OPENWRT 固件也就不到 10M,虚拟机用单核 128m 内存跑就足够了,占不了多少资源的,我现在就是这么干的
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   我们的愿景   ·   实用小工具   ·   3400 人在线   最高记录 6543   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 24ms · UTC 10:39 · PVG 18:39 · LAX 03:39 · JFK 06:39
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.